2013-06-04 15 views

risposta

8

è necessario utilizzare il negozio associato al tuo griglia

var grid = ... 
var models = grid.getStore().getRange(); 
models[0].set(fieldName, "new value"); 
+0

Grazie mille, questo ha risolto un problema particolarmente fastidioso per me! – Jort

+0

ei ragazzi, so che questo è un vecchio post ma provo la soluzione sopra ma non ha funzionato per me. Continuo a ricevere questo errore dicendo "TypeError: source is null" Posso vedere come si imposta la griglia e lo spazio della griglia ?? Grazie – oneofakind

7

consultare di seguito la risposta

var sel_model = <Your grid ref>.getSelectionModel(); 
var record = sel_model.getSelection()[0]; 
record.set("c_1","Test"); 

Qui "c_1" è il nome del campo in negozio e "Test" è il nuovo valore.

Grazie

+0

Grazie amici, ho capito, grazie mille –

+0

Quello è grande @ sandeep.gosavi ... se la mia soluzione risolve il PLM pure. – Hariharan

+0

sì, il tuo codice funziona bene. Ho provato la tua soluzione e la soluzione di user2452092, entrambi stanno lavorando bene. Grazie! –

Problemi correlati